Mississauga and Oakville are on the outskirts of southern Ontario. Jeff O'Leary, a local Oakville real estate agent, feels every city offers residents a variety of lifestyles. Europeans arrived in Mississauga at the beginning of the 1600s and bought the land from the local natives. Railway expansion helped the city as an industry power plant. Citibank Canada, Hewlett Packard and Target Canada are some companies with headquarters currently in Mississauga.
Oakville was founded near Dundas Street, an area originally intended for military use. In the immediate vicinity of the waterways, the shipbuilding center was built. Despite the fact that it had many refineries and vehicles, Oakville was a family-friendly city with many cultural and educational attractions.
Demographics
Mississauga and Oakville are standing in front of the bend of Canada. According to information provided by the Mississauga Economic Development Office, approximately 31 percent of local residents obtain university-level education. In 2000, the city had the highest number of postgraduate qualifications and redeemed other major populations, including Toronto. During the same period, Mississauga's average household income was approximately $ 80,442 Canadian dollars (CAD) and $ 58,360 CAD in the rest of Canada
The 2001 Oakville retail and commercial service review describes local incomes by 157 percent above the average . Residents' annual salary of about 105 150 CAD was reported. Like the neighboring Mississauga, many people live in Oakville. City-Data.Com found that around 33 percent of local residents successfully completed the university.

Price Comparison
Numbeo. com offers pricing information on Mississauga and Oakville. People interested in relocating must consider the following:
- Purchases in local supermarkets may or may not be available depending on the item. The boneless chicken breast in Mississauga is $ 8 CAD, almost three dollars cheaper than the Oakville prices.
- Domestic and imported beers are cheaper in Mississauga. Local merchants pay $ 10 CAD for a Marlboro cigarette package. The same package pays $ 14 CAD in Oakville
- The gas, electricity and water utilities are $ 250.92 CAD per month in an average size Oakville home. The same monthly service in Mississauga is about $ 192.73 CAD
- One-bedroom apartment in Mississauga is more expensive than acquiring Oakville's residence ($ 1,100 – $ 1,325 CAD vs. $ 800 and $ 1200) Three bedroom apartments in the family friendly Oakville center are more expensive than centrally located Mississauga apartments ($ 2000 compared to $ 1,825 in CAD). Apartments in the suburbs of Oakville are considerably cheaper than Mississauga Houses ($ 1,175 and $ 1,600 CAD).
In Oakville, living expenses are considerably higher than the residence of the neighboring Mississauga. Long commuting times prevent Oakville real estate growth, but costs remain high for other products, including food and cigarettes.
